Unlock the Secrets of Organic Gardening Success
Achieving a productive garden organically can seem complex at first, but it's easily rewarding once you learn the basics. It's not just about refraining from artificial fertilizers; it’s about creating a vibrant habitat within your produce. Here's how to get started and maximize your harvests:
- Improve ground conditions with organic matter and natural additives.
- Support beneficial insects like pollinators that manage harmful bugs.
- Select disease-resistant plant varieties appropriate to your region.
- Rotate your plants annually to avoid nutrient loss.
Using these easy techniques, you can grow a beautiful and eco-friendly organic garden that offers tasty vegetables and crops for periods to persist.

Easy Chemical-free Cultivating Guidance for Novices
Starting an natural garden can seem difficult, but it doesn't have to be! Commence with amending your earth – add compost and plant food to improve its consistency . Pick simple plants like lettuce , peppers , and oregano. Note to water regularly, particularly during sunny weather, and look for bugs – organic solutions like crop rotation are always preferable . Avoid using chemical fertilizers .
